// suci-0(SUPI type: IMSI)-mcc-mnc-routingIndicator-protectionScheme-homeNetworkPublicKeyID-schemeOutput.
// TODO: suci-1(SUPI type: NAI)-homeNetworkID-routingIndicator-protectionScheme-homeNetworkPublicKeyID-schemeOutput.

const (
PrefixIMSI = "imsi-"
PrefixSUCI = "suci"
SupiTypeIMSI = "0"
NullScheme = "0"
ProfileAScheme = "1"
ProfileBScheme = "2"
)

var (
// Network and identification patterns.
mccRegex = `(?P<mcc>\d{3})` // Mobile Country Code; 3 digits
mncRegex = `(?P<mnc>\d{2,3})` // Mobile Network Code; 2 or 3 digits
imsiTypeRegex = fmt.Sprintf("(?P<imsiType>0-%s-%s)", mccRegex, mncRegex) // MCC-MNC

// The Home Network Identifier consists of a string of
// characters with a variable length representing a domain name
// as specified in Section 2.2 of RFC 7542
naiTypeRegex = "(?P<naiType>1-.*)"

supiTypeRegex = fmt.Sprintf("(?P<supi_type>%s|%s)", // SUPI type; 0 = IMSI, 1 = NAI (for n3gpp)
imsiTypeRegex,
naiTypeRegex)

routingIndicatorRegex = `(?P<routing_indicator>\d{1,4})` // Routing Indicator, used by the AUSF to find the appropriate UDM when SUCI is encrypted 1-4 digits
protectionSchemeRegex = `(?P<protection_scheme_id>(?:[0-2]))` // Protection Scheme ID; 0 = NULL Scheme (unencrypted), 1 = Profile A, 2 = Profile B
publicKeyIDRegex = `(?P<public_key_id>(?:\d{1,2}|1\d{2}|2[0-4]\d|25[0-5]))` // Public Key ID; 1-255
schemeOutputRegex = `(?P<scheme_output>[A-Fa-f0-9]+)` // Scheme Output; unbounded hex string (safe from ReDoS due to bounded length of SUCI)
suciRegex = regexp.MustCompile(fmt.Sprintf("^suci-%s-%s-%s-%s-%s$", // Subscription Concealed Identifier (SUCI) Encrypted SUPI as sent by the UE to the AMF; 3GPP TS 29.503 - Annex C
supiTypeRegex,
routingIndicatorRegex,
protectionSchemeRegex,
publicKeyIDRegex,
schemeOutputRegex,
))
)

type Suci struct {
SupiType string // 0 for IMSI, 1 for NAI
Mcc string // 3 digits
Mnc string // 2-3 digits
HomeNetworkId string // variable-length string
RoutingIndicator string // 1-4 digits
ProtectionScheme string // 0-2
PublicKeyID string // 1-255
SchemeOutput string // hex string
}

func ParseSuci(input string) *Suci {
matches := suciRegex.FindStringSubmatch(input)
if matches == nil {
return nil
}

// The indices correspond to the order of the regex groups in the pattern
return &Suci{
SupiType: matches[1], // First capture group
Mcc: matches[3], // Third capture group
Mnc: matches[4], // Fourth capture group
HomeNetworkId: matches[5], // Fifth capture group
RoutingIndicator: matches[6], // Sixth capture group
ProtectionScheme: matches[7], // Seventh capture group
PublicKeyID: matches[8], // Eigth capture group
SchemeOutput: matches[9], // Nineth capture group
}
}

// modified from https://stackoverflow.com/questions/46283760/
// how-to-uncompress-a-single-x9-62-compressed-point-on-an-ecdh-p256-curve-in-go.
func uncompressKey(compressedBytes []byte, priv []byte) (*big.Int, *big.Int) {
// Split the sign byte from the rest
signByte := uint(compressedBytes[0])
xBytes := compressedBytes[1:]

x := new(big.Int).SetBytes(xBytes)
three := big.NewInt(3)

// The params for P256
c := elliptic.P256().Params()

// The equation is y^2 = x^3 - 3x + b
// x^3, mod P
xCubed := new(big.Int).Exp(x, three, c.P)

// 3x, mod P
threeX := new(big.Int).Mul(x, three)
threeX.Mod(threeX, c.P)

// x^3 - 3x + b mod P
ySquared := new(big.Int).Sub(xCubed, threeX)
ySquared.Add(ySquared, c.B)
ySquared.Mod(ySquared, c.P)

// find the square root mod P
y := new(big.Int).ModSqrt(ySquared, c.P)
if y == nil {
// If this happens then you're dealing with an invalid point.
logger.SuciLog.Errorln("Uncompressed key with invalid point")
return nil, nil
}

// Finally, check if you have the correct root. If not you want -y mod P
if y.Bit(0) != signByte&1 {
y.Neg(y)
y.Mod(y, c.P)
}
// fmt.Printf("xUncom: %x\nyUncon: %x\n", x, y)
return x, y
}
